The Ultimate Guide to Earning an Accredited Diploma Online: Pathways, Benefits, and Key ConsiderationsIn the modern instructional landscape, the conventional classroom is no longer the only path to success. The rise of digital innovation has changed how knowledge is distributed, causing a surge in the popularity of online knowing. One of the most significant advancements in this sector is the availability of the accredited diploma online. Whether meant for high school completion, career advancement, or expert pivoting, online diplomas provide a flexible and legitimate alternative to traditional brick-and-mortar organizations.However, as the market for online education expands, so does the intricacy of browsing it. Comprehending the nuances of accreditation, the kinds of diplomas available, and how to identify legitimate programs from "diploma mills" is important for any prospective student.Understanding Accreditation: The Gold Standard of QualityAccreditation is a procedure of external quality review utilized by college to scrutinize colleges, universities, and educational programs for quality control and quality improvement. In the United States, and significantly worldwide, accreditation is the main indicator that a program satisfies particular scholastic standards.Why Accreditation MattersWhen a student earns a diploma from a recognized institution, it carries weight with companies, military branches, and higher education admissions workplaces. Accreditation makes sure that the curriculum is extensive, the instructors are qualified, and the organization is solvent. Without this seal of approval, a diploma may be considered useless in the professional world.Regional vs. National AccreditationIt is vital to identify between local and nationwide accreditation. While both are recognized, they serve different purposes and bring different levels of status.Table 1: Regional vs. National Accreditation ComparisonFeatureRegional AccreditationNational AccreditationTypical UseAcademic, state-run, and non-profit colleges.Trade schools, occupation programs, and religious schools.TransferabilityHigh; credits are commonly accepted by other organizations.Lower; credits might not transfer to regionally accredited schools.PerceptionTypically considered as more prominent and extensive.Deemed focused on particular profession ability.RecognitionAcknowledged by the U.S. Department of Education.Recognized by the U.S. Department of Education.The Benefits of Earning a Diploma OnlineThe shift toward online diplomas is driven by a number of practical advantages that cater to the requirements of a diverse student body, varying from adult students to standard students who require a non-traditional environment.1. They are usually shorter than degree programs and focus solely on the abilities needed for work.Healthcare: Medical Billing and Coding, Pharmacy Technician.Innovation: Web Development, IT Support, Cybersecurity.Company: Property Management, Human Resources, Paralegal Studies.Graduate DiplomasIn some areas, especially in the UK, Australia, and Canada, graduate diplomas are offered online for those who currently hold a degree but desire to gain specialized knowledge in a new field without dedicating to a complete Master's degree.How to Verify an Online Program's LegitimacyThe internet is regrettably home to "diploma mills"-- unregulated entities that offer certificates and diplomas without needing real academic work. To ensure a diploma is certified and valid, students must follow a strenuous verification process.Check the DatabaseIn the United States, the Department of Education (ED) and the Council for Higher Education Accreditation (CHEA) preserve searchable databases of certified organizations. If an institution is not noted in these databases, it ought to be approached with severe care.Red Flags to Watch ForCredit for "Life Experience" Only: Legitimate programs may provide some credit for work history, but they will never award a full diploma based solely on one's resume.No Physical Address: Even online schools generally have a head office or administrative office.Immediate Turnaround: If a program assures a diploma in a matter of days or weeks with no coursework, it is likely a rip-off.Call Similarities: Some deceptive websites use names that are very similar to well-known, distinguished universities to deceive students.Picking the Right Program: A ChecklistChoosing the ideal online company goes beyond simply examining for accreditation. Is an online diploma the like a GED?No. An online high school diploma is earned by completing the full curriculum needed by a state or academic body. A GED (General Educational Development) is a set of 4 tests that, when passed, certify the test-taker has high-school-level academic skills. Many employers and colleges prefer a diploma over a GED, though both are generally accepted.2. Do employers respect diplomas earned online?Yes, provided the diploma is from a recognized institution. In reality, the majority of modern-day diplomas do not specify "online" on the physical certificate; they just list the name of the school and the accomplishment. Employers today value the discipline and time-management abilities required to complete an online program.3. Can I transfer my online credits to a traditional university?If the online program is regionally recognized, the credits are extremely likely to transfer to both online and standard universities. If it is nationally recognized, transferability might be more minimal. Constantly contact the getting organization's admissions office.4. The length of time does it take to earn a recognized diploma online?The period depends on the program. Online high school diplomas can take anywhere from a few months (if the student has existing credits) to four years. Employment diplomas typically range from six months to 2 years.5. Is financial assistance readily available for online diploma programs?Numerous recognized online programs certify for federal financial assistance (like Pell Grants) or private student loans.
